哈希值竞猜小游戏,寓教于乐的创新方式哈希值竞猜小游戏
嗯,用户让我写一篇关于“哈希值竞猜小游戏”的文章,标题和内容都要写,我需要理解什么是哈希值,以及如何设计一个有趣的竞猜游戏,哈希值在计算机科学中很重要,用于数据安全和验证,比如密码哈希,用户希望将游戏设计成寓教于乐的方式,让学习者在娱乐中学习相关知识。 我得考虑文章的结构,标题已经确定,接下来是引言,介绍哈希值的基本概念,然后是游戏的规则和流程,接着是游戏的设计思路,最后是总结和展望,结构清晰,读者容易理解。 在引言部分,我需要简明扼要地解释哈希值是什么,以及为什么设计这个游戏,游戏规则部分要详细说明,比如玩家如何猜测哈希值,如何计算哈希值,以及游戏的奖励机制,设计思路部分,我需要解释为什么选择这种游戏形式,比如互动性和趣味性,如何让玩家在猜测过程中学习哈希值的计算方法,可以提到游戏的难度设置,让不同水平的玩家都能参与。 总结部分要强调游戏的意义,不仅娱乐,还能加深对哈希值的理解,以及未来可能的改进方向,我需要确保文章内容不少于890字,所以每个部分都要详细展开,避免过于简略,语言要通俗易懂,适合普通读者阅读。 可能遇到的困难是如何让游戏既有趣又不失教育性,需要在解释哈希值的同时,让玩家感到有趣,比如设置奖励机制,或者加入一些有趣的元素,比如隐藏的信息或小挑战,要注意术语的正确使用,避免让读者产生混淆,明确区分哈希值和哈希函数,解释它们之间的关系,以及哈希值的应用场景。 检查文章的整体流畅性,确保每个部分自然过渡,逻辑清晰,让读者能够顺畅地跟随内容,理解用户的需求后,我需要将这些思考整理成一篇结构清晰、内容详实的文章,满足用户的要求。
哈希值竞猜小游戏,
本文目录导读:
好,用户让我写一篇关于“哈希值竞猜小游戏”的文章,标题和内容都要写,我需要理解什么是哈希值,以及如何设计一个有趣的竞猜游戏,哈希值在计算机科学中很重要,它用于数据安全和验证,比如密码哈希,设计一个游戏,可以让玩家在娱乐中学习相关知识,挺有意思的。
我需要解释什么是哈希值,哈希值是一种数据结构,通过哈希函数将任意长度的数据映射到固定长度的值,这个值通常用字母和数字组成,具有唯一性,可以用来验证数据的完整性和真实性,在区块链中,每一条交易记录都会被哈希加密,确保其不可篡改。
我需要设计一个有趣的游戏,让玩家在猜测哈希值的过程中学习哈希值的相关知识,游戏的核心是通过给定的规则,让玩家猜测一个随机生成的哈希值,目标是通过不断调整猜测的参数,以最小化猜测错误的概率,从而接近真实哈希值。
游戏的设计灵感来源于“黑盒测试”和“逆向工程”等软件测试技术,通过模拟哈希值的生成过程,玩家可以直观地理解哈希函数的工作原理,以及如何通过调整输入参数来影响输出结果。
游戏的目标是让玩家通过调整游戏参数(如哈希算法、输入数据长度等),使得生成的哈希值与系统预设的哈希值尽可能接近,玩家需要根据游戏提示和系统反馈,逐步缩小猜测的范围,最终接近实际的哈希值。
游戏的流程分为几个阶段:初始化阶段,系统随机生成一个哈希值,并与玩家的猜测值进行比较;参数调整阶段,玩家根据提示和反馈调整游戏参数;得分计算阶段,每次猜测后,系统根据哈希值的差异计算玩家的得分;最终结果阶段,游戏会在一定次数后结束,玩家需要在有限的猜测次数内达到最佳的得分水平。
游戏规则方面,每次猜测后,系统会根据玩家的猜测结果,给出提示信息,如“更高”或“更低”,玩家需要根据提示信息调整猜测的范围,逐步缩小猜测的范围,最终接近实际的哈希值,玩家的得分会随着猜测的准确性而增加,最终的得分将决定玩家是否获得游戏的胜利。
游戏的教育意义在于,它通过寓教于乐的方式,让学习者在轻松愉快的氛围中掌握哈希值的核心概念,传统的哈希值讲解方式往往过于枯燥,难以吸引学习者的兴趣,而通过游戏化的形式,学习者可以在娱乐中学习复杂的计算机科学知识。
游戏还能培养玩家的逻辑思维能力和问题解决能力,通过观察哈希值的变化规律,玩家可以更好地理解哈希函数的敏感性和抗碰撞性,从而加深对哈希值的理解。
哈希值竞猜小游戏是一种创新的教育工具,通过游戏化的形式,让学习者在娱乐中掌握哈希值的核心概念,这种学习方式不仅能够提高学习效果,还能够激发学习者的兴趣,为未来的计算机科学教育提供新的思路。
我们可以进一步优化游戏的设计,增加更多的挑战和奖励机制,让学习者在更丰富的场景中学习哈希值的相关知识,也可以将这种游戏化学习方式应用到其他复杂的计算机科学概念中,如区块链、密码学等,为未来的数字化教育开辟新的可能性。
哈希值竞猜小游戏,寓教于乐的创新方式。





发表评论